Four years ago today, the Supreme Court issued the Citizens United decision, which allowed anonymous special interest and corporate money to flood federal elections. I support rolling back Citizens United, but our democracy needs even more profound reforms in three areas: 1. Term limits for Congress; 2. Robust campaign finance laws that empower citizens rather than corporations; and 3. Reasonable redistricting changes that end the practice of politicians gerrymandering districts in order to pick their constituents. I have already introduced a bipartisan Constitutional Amendment H.J.RES.45 and later this month I will be helping to introduce the Government By the People Act. This legislation would put the public interest back in front of special interests by combating the influence of big money in politics, raising civic engagement, and amplifying the voices of average voters. Among other reforms, the bill provides small donors a $25 refundable tax credit and establishes a fund to multiply the impact of these small donations for candidates who forgo Political Action Committee (PAC) money.
